[Solved] Doom 3 NVIDIA Optimus Bumblebee

Has anyone been able to get Doom 3 to work on their NVIDIA optimus laptop? Bumblebee works fine with every other program I've tried. Doom 3 launches on the integrated graphics card. Running optirun doom3 outputs:

I have lib32-virtualgl installed so as far as I know that should be enough to let 32bit programs to run.

Not a direct answer to your question, but I successfuly run Doom3 with aur/dhewm3-git port on my 64 bit Arch through Bumblebee. Worth a try than messing up the system with lot of 32-bit libraries.

I have lib32-virtualgl installed so as far as I know that should be enough to let 32bit programs to run.

No, you still need 32bit drivers. Installing lib32-nvidia-utils-bumblebee should do the trick. However, using the suggested native method above would be a lot cleaner.

So I'm definitely making progress. dhewm3 launches fine on my integrated graphics. It launches with Bumblebee as well but the textures on door panels, the logo on the menu, and other random things aren't showing up. Has anyone seen this?  Thanks for the input btw.

It looks like the textures missing is a known issue with NVIDIA cards and dhewm 3. Here is the bug https://github.com/dhewm/dhewm3/issues/30 . If you reverse the commit they mention in there everything seems to work fine.
